How To Make Hawaiian Meatballs
- Preheat oven to 400. In a large bowl, combine 1 lb ground beef, 1 small chopped onion, 1/4 c Panko or crushed crackers, 1/2 tsp salt, 1/8 tsp of pepper, 1 egg, and 1 Tbsp of olive oil. Mix well by hand.

2. Shape the ground beef mixture into 1″ meatballs and arrange on an ungreased baking pan or cooking sheet.

3. Bake meatballs in the oven at 400 degrees for 15-20 minutes until browned.
4. Drain pineapple chunks, reserving 1/2 c of the pineapple juice. Set aside.
5. Transfer meatballs to a skillet. Add 2 Tbsp sugar, 1 Tbsp cornstarch, 2 Tbsp coconut aminos, 2 Tbsp white vinegar, 1/2 c water, and the reserved 1/2 c of pineapple juice to the skillet with the meatballs.

6. Cook meatballs on the skillet over medium high heat until the mixture starts to boil.
7. Add 1 diced bell pepper and 1 can drained pineapple chunks to the skillet over the meatballs. Reduce heat to medium low, cover with a lid, and simmer for 15-20 minutes.

8. Serve over Jasmine rice.

Hawaiian Meatballs
If you’re craving a meal that brings a burst of tropical flavor to your dinner table, look no further than these Hawaiian meatballs!
Ingredients
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 small onion, chopped
- 1/4 cup Panko or crushed cracker crumbs
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/8 teaspoon pepper
- 1 egg
- 1 Tablespoon olive oil
- 1 (20 oz) can pineapple chunks
- 2 Tablespoons sugar
- 1 Tablespoon cornstarch
- 2 Tablespoons coconut aminos
- 2 Tablespoons white vinegar
- 1/2 cup water
- 1 bell pepper, diced
- Jasmine rice
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 400. In a large bowl, combine 1 lb ground beef, 1 small chopped onion, 1/4 c Panko or crushed crackers, 1/2 tsp salt, 1/8 tsp of pepper, 1 egg, and 1 Tbsp of olive oil. Mix well by hand.
- Shape the ground beef mixture into 1″ meatballs and arrange on an ungreased baking pan or cooking sheet.
- Bake meatballs in the oven at 400 degrees for 15-20 minutes until browned.
- Drain pineapple chunks, reserving 1/2 c of the pineapple juice. Set aside.
- Transfer meatballs to a skillet. Add 2 Tbsp sugar, 1 Tbsp cornstarch, 2 Tbsp coconut aminos, 2 Tbsp white vinegar, 1/2 c water, and the reserved 1/2 c of pineapple juice to the skillet with the meatballs.
- Cook meatballs on the skillet over medium high heat until the mixture starts to boil.
- Add 1 diced bell pepper and 1 can drained pineapple chunks to the skillet over the meatballs. Reduce heat to medium low, cover with a lid, and simmer for 15-20 minutes.
- Serve over Jasmine rice.
